First, focus yourself on the basic chords and not the hard ones. Chords like A, A minor, E, E minor, D, G are less difficult to work on. There are varieties of songs, which contain only these chords. Mastering your fingers to switch strings every change of tempo enables abeginner to develop a quicker pace.
